Output eb97ac2e8fd766f32da28cd3c68d7aec6b2ef219cc1aa4591d46aafa54818551:4

value
15660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bc2c386eac8222d89a9006518ffd8a10c7710f OP_EQUAL
address
3Dt9DXaq2TyibANxFyUob6ioqAEUN65z8L
transaction
eb97ac2e8fd766f32da28cd3c68d7aec6b2ef219cc1aa4591d46aafa54818551
spent
true